The Cutter are an electronic trio from Manchester, consisting of Ewan Kinrade (vocals), Charlie Marriott (guitar) and Lucy Green (synths).
The band combines influences from electronica, darkwave and shoegaze to create a haunting sound that moves between atmosphere and energy, machine and emotion. Their music is reminiscent of the 80s greats of the genre without lapsing into nostalgia - rather, The Cutter develop their own modern interpretation of the classic British goth sound.
Characteristic are drum computers, guitar pads and synthesizers, over which Kinrade's distinctive baritone conveys a mixture of distance and vulnerability. The songs are created in a field of tension between melancholic romanticism and urban coldness, infused with a raw intensity reminiscent of Manchester's industrial energy.
With their previous releases - including the singles Pulling Me In and Stereotype - The Cutter show a fine sense of melodic depth and electronic power. They create sound spaces that seem enraptured, hypnotic and immediate.
The Cutter are part of a new British generation that sees darkness not as a pose, but as an expression of truthfulness - a band that carries on the spirit of Manchester and pours it into a contemporary form.
